     21 # incrmeanabs2
     22 
     23 > Compute an [arithmetic mean][arithmetic-mean] of squared absolute values incrementally.

     44 ## Usage
     45 
     46 ```javascript
     47 var incrmeanabs2 = require( '@stdlib/stats/incr/meanabs2' );
     48 ```
     49 
     50 #### incrmeanabs2()
     51 
     52 Returns an accumulator `function` which incrementally computes an [arithmetic mean][arithmetic-mean] of squared absolute values.
     53 
     54 ```javascript
     55 var accumulator = incrmeanabs2();
     56 ```
     57 
     58 #### accumulator( \[x] )
     59 
     60 If provided an input value `x`, the accumulator function returns an updated mean. If not provided an input value `x`, the accumulator function returns the current mean.
     61 
     62 ```javascript
     63 var accumulator = incrmeanabs2();
     64 
     65 var m = accumulator( 2.0 );
     66 // returns 4.0
     67 
     68 m = accumulator( -1.0 );
     69 // returns 2.5
     70 
     71 m = accumulator( -3.0 );
     72 // returns ~4.67
     73 
     74 m = accumulator();
     75 // returns ~4.67
     76 ```

     84 ## Notes
     85 
     86 -   Input values are **not** type checked. If provided `NaN` or a value which, when used in computations, results in `NaN`, the accumulated value is `NaN` for **all** future invocations. If non-numeric inputs are possible, you are advised to type check and handle accordingly **before** passing the value to the accumulator function.
